RJM Digital is now Mativus! Read our announcement

whatsapp icon
Blog

Tips and advice

Top 10 tips on how to get more leads from your website

Top 10 tips on how to get more leads from your website

By Lauren Williams

13 Apr 2025 • 4 min read

Share this post

Top 10 tips on how to get more leads from your website

As a headless website agency, we know that your website is your most important marketing asset. It’s your 24/7 salesperson, working hard to attract new customers and convert them into leads.

But how do you make sure your website is working as hard as it can?

Here are our top 10 tips on how to get more leads from your website.

TLDR

If you want to get more leads from your website, make sure it’s fast, mobile-friendly, and has strong calls to action. Create high-quality content, use forms to capture leads, and use social media and email marketing to promote your website. Use analytics to track your progress, A/B test your website, and make sure it’s secure. And finally, consider using a headless CMS to improve your website’s performance and flexibility. Make sure to download our PDF checklist to ensure your site is optimised for leads!

1. Make sure your website is fast and mobile-friendly

More now than ever, no one has time to wait for a website to load. If your website takes more than a few seconds to load, you’re going to lose visitors. Statistically users are not waiting more than 3 seconds, so it’s vital your website doesn’t take longer than this.

That’s why it’s important to make sure your website is fast and mobile-friendly. This means using a lightweight content management system (CMS), optimising your images, and using a content delivery network (CDN).

2. Use strong calls to action (CTAs)

Your CTAs are the most important elements on your website. They tell visitors what you want them to do next.

Make sure your CTAs are clear, concise, and persuasive. Use strong verbs like “download,” “learn more,” and “get started” to excite users and gain their attention.

3. Create high-quality content

Your website’s content is what will attract visitors and convince them to become leads. Not to mention, working as an important tool for SEO purposes.

Make sure your content is high-quality, informative, and engaging. Use keywords that your target audience is searching for which can be found through keyword research.

Additionally, creating specific landing pages particularly for individual keywords or locations you want to target can be beneficial to boosting conversions.

4. Use forms to capture leads

Forms are a great way to capture leads from your website. Giving your users an incentive will likely help them to input their details.

Use forms to collect information from visitors, such as their name, email address, and phone number.

5. Use social media to promote your website

Social media is a great way to drive traffic to your website.

Share your website’s content on social media and encourage your followers to visit to check out more.

6. Use email marketing to nurture leads

Email marketing is a great way to nurture leads and convert them into customers.

Send your leads regular emails with valuable and insightful content, special offers, and calls to action. Who wouldn’t want to miss out on that?

7. Use analytics to track your progress

Use analytics to track your website’s traffic and see how many leads you’re generating. Use tools such as Google Analytics or Google Search Console to monitor your website’s performance.

This will help you identify what’s working and what’s not. Likewise, speaking to a website specialist can allow you to understand what these analytics mean and how they impact your website in more detail.

8. A/B test your website

A/B testing is a great way to improve your website’s conversion rate.

Test different versions of your website to see which one performs better both in the SERPs and with converting users.

9. Make sure your website is secure

It has always been important and will always be important to have a secure website. Work with a headless website specialist to discuss the various security measures your site can adopt to keep both your business and the user safe when browsing.

Use HTTPS to encrypt your website’s traffic and protect your visitors’ data.

10. Use a headless CMS

A headless CMS is a great way to improve your website’s performance and flexibility.

With a headless CMS, you can use any front-end framework you want. This gives you more control over your website’s design and functionality.

Download our PDF checklist to ensure you have your site covered!

In addition to our top 10 tips listed above, here are some of our favourite ways you can get more leads from your website:

  • Use a live chat feature to answer questions and provide support to users.
  • Offer exclusive discounts and promotions to website visitors to encourage conversions.
  • Partner with other businesses to cross-promote your websites with backlinks to boost SEO too.
  • Use retargeting ads either on Google or Meta to reach visitors who have already shown an interest in your business.

By following these tips, you can make sure your website is a lead-generating machine.

We hope this blog post has been helpful. If you have any questions, please feel free to contact us or reach out on our social media platforms.

As Mativus, the headless website agency, we specialise in helping businesses get more leads from their websites. We can help you with all of the tips mentioned in this blog post, and more. Contact us today to learn more about how we can help you grow your business.

Share this post

Tips and advice


Lauren Williams
Lauren Williams

Receive a free
website audit

Want to know how a headless site could help your business? Submit your website and e-mail address and we will send you a free report on how your website can be supercharged by going headless.

RJM Digital
  • social icon
  • social icon
  • social icon
  • social icon
  • social icon
© 2025 All rights reserved by RJM Digital Platforms Ltd t/a Mativus